Which pattern of inheritance would account for human height?

Human height is typically determined by polygenic inheritance, where multiple genes contribute to the phenotype, along with environmental factors. This results in a continuous range of heights in a population. This pattern of inheritance contrasts with Mendelian inheritance, where traits are controlled by a single gene.

What type two or more genes control a trait?

Polygenic inheritance is when two or more genes interact to control a trait. Each gene contributes to the phenotype in an additive manner, resulting in a continuous range of variations for the trait. Examples include human height and skin color.

Why is human height an exception to mendel?

Human height is a polygenic trait, meaning it is influenced by multiple genes rather than just one. This leads to a continuous range of heights in the population rather than distinct discrete variations, making it more complex than the simple dominance and recessiveness seen in Mendel's pea plant experiments. Additionally, environmental factors such as nutrition and lifestyle can also influence human height, further complicating its inheritance pattern.

Name at least three traits that are a result of polygenic inheritance?

Height: Polygenic inheritance contributes to variations in height within a population due to the combined effects of multiple genes. Skin color: Skin color is determined by several genes working together in a polygenic manner. Eye color: Eye color is also influenced by polygenic inheritance, with variations arising from the interaction of multiple genes.
